Fabrizio Felici is an architect and Ph.D. candidate in Architecture at Roma Tre University. His research focuses on territorial planning, with a thesis on revising the classification of Inner Areas in Italy.

After earning his degree in Architectural Design in 2018, he specialized in urban regeneration dynamics, winning the Berlin Prize in 2019 and working at GMP Architekten. During the pandemic, he founded Ultra-Laboratorio Trasversale, a cultural research association on contemporary cities.

Since 2021, he has been actively involved in academic and urban planning projects, including the master plan for the Testaccio district in Rome. He is also a lecturer in the Oriental Cuba Small Historical Centres (OCSHC) cooperation project and, since 2021, a teaching assistant in urban planning courses at Roma Tre University and Sapienza University of Rome, focusing on territorial development and urban renewal programs.
